This print showcases the Men-An-Tol Stones, a remarkable ancient monument located in Cornwall, England. Dating back to the 17th century BC, these circular standing stones hold great historical and cultural significance. The image captures the vibrant colors of the exterior, highlighting its timeless beauty against the backdrop of Penwith's breathtaking landscape. The Men-An-Tol Stones are renowned for their unique concept and belief associated with healing practices. According to local folklore, children were passed through the center hole of these stones as a means to cure ailments or ensure good health. This intriguing tradition has fascinated generations and continues to be celebrated today.
